NCT00723385

Brief Summary

The purpose of this study is to examine whether oral vitamin D supplementation in people with inadequate vitamin D concentrations will lower LDL-cholesterol and total cholesterol concentrations.

Study Arms (2)

Placebo

PLACEBO COMPARATOR

Placebo administration for 12 weeks with repeated 25-OH D determinations over 12 weeks, dietary, sunshine questionnaire recording

Other: Placebo

Vitamin D

EXPERIMENTAL

Vitamin D (1000 or 2000 IU/day)

Dietary Supplement: Vitamin D (1000 or 2000 IU/day)

Interventions

Dose titration beginning with 1000 IU/day and either remaining at 1000 IU/day for weeks 7-12 if normalized D levels at 6 weeks or increasing to 2000 IU/day for weeks 7-12 if levels not normalized at week 6

Also known as: cholecalciferol

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ersYes
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Any medically stable person able to swallow pills
  • Inadequate vitamin D status at screening visit

You may not qualify if:

  • Clinical instability of underlying disease process (e.g., recent hospitalization, change of dosages of medications within the prior two weeks, or new medications within one month)
  • Recent transfusion
  • Severe renal failure or dialysis
  • Hypercalcemia
  • Malignancy under active treatment
  • Feeding tube
  • Intestinal bypass surgery
  • Inability to swallow tablets
